求助一下,在本地tomcat下可以运行,换到服务器就是不行,查找之后服务器用的Resin,就是图片上传失败,报错500
可以;现在我的问题,我来解决,这个一个jar包冲突问题,在服务器上Resin(和Tomcat差不多),与我的项目存在相同的commons-upload,而且版本比较低,替换掉就行啦
图片上传失败可能是因为服务器对图片大小的设置导致的。看下服务器配置上传文件大小的配置
<bean id="multipartResolver" class="org.springframework.web.multipart.commons.CommonsMultipartResolver">
<property name="defaultEncoding" value="UTF-8"/>
<!-- 指定所上传文件的总大小不能超过2000KB。注意maxUploadSize属性的限制不是针对单个文件,而是所有文件的容量之和 -->
<property name="maxUploadSize" value="20000000"/>